Offered for sale is this Tennessee Engineering & Manufacturing Hi-Max, a lightweight, single-seat microlight aircraft presented in airworthy condition.
This aircraft was first registered in 1993 and is recorded under registration MAAAN number 494. The build was completed by C.J. Healey of Nelson, who is recognised for producing a high-quality example of the Hi-Max design. Builder documentation and build history are available.
The Hi-Max is well regarded in the recreational aviation community for its simplicity, reliability, and economical operation. With removable wings for ease of transport and storage, it offers practical ownership flexibility for private operators.
Total time recorded is approximately 102 hours, reflecting relatively low utilisation.
